Output 7009530657f32d2c0d340345dc2832d648ab43303cdafd4c90c2d7332743f6ba:2

value
33112363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71ee952556761c580e2b4a63b09dd3e93fd1652b OP_EQUAL
address
3C5S6EK4C2q2hFKTAsc5sgCeSBJ3fzZgDK
transaction
7009530657f32d2c0d340345dc2832d648ab43303cdafd4c90c2d7332743f6ba
spent
true